Heat Tape Installation in Columbia, MO
Heat tape installation services provide a practical solution for preventing ice buildup and protecting pipes during cold weather. This service involves installing electrical heating cables along vulnerable areas such as roof edges, gutters, downspouts, and exposed piping to ensure they remain clear of ice and snow. Property owners typically request heat tape installation for driveways, walkways, or outdoor faucets that are prone to freezing, especially in regions with harsh winter conditions. Before requesting this service, it’s helpful to understand the specific areas that need protection, the length of heating cable required, and any existing electrical connections or restrictions on the property.
Proper installation is essential for safety and effectiveness, requiring careful placement of the heat tape to avoid damage or electrical hazards. Homeowners often want to know about the compatibility of heat tape with existing electrical systems, the best locations for installation, and maintenance considerations. Ensuring the installation meets local electrical codes and manufacturer instructions can help maximize the performance and longevity of the heat tape system, providing peace of mind during the coldest months.

Heat Tape Installation Questions
What is heat tape installation used for? It helps prevent pipes from freezing during cold weather by providing targeted heat along vulnerable areas.
Where can heat tape be installed? It is typically installed on outdoor water pipes, unheated spaces, and areas prone to freezing temperatures.
What should property owners consider before installing heat tape? Ensuring proper placement and insulation can improve effectiveness and energy efficiency.
Is heat tape installation suitable for all types of pipes? It is generally compatible with most residential water pipes, but consulting a professional can confirm suitability for specific setups.
